Das Risiko
Example: Das Risiko eines Unfalls ist bei Regen höher.
Definition
"Das Risiko" refers to the chance or possibility that a negative event, such as an accident or loss, may occur. It expresses the likelihood of experiencing harm or danger, often used in contexts involving safety, health, or financial uncertainty.
Etymology
The word "das Risiko" comes from the Italian 'rischio,' which originates from the Latin 'risicum' or 'resicum,' meaning danger or peril. Did you know? The term likely entered German through trade and navigation contexts, where assessing risk was crucial for safe voyages.
